I have a Whisper Power filter 20 for my 20 gallon tank. While doing some maintenace, I notice the water has starting to flow back out from the chamber where the main tube comes up from the tank. Any ideas on why and how to correct this problem?
 
not exactly replace it. most people say swish it around in used tankwater, but i find washing it with a hose works better. but if you live in a city you'll probally have chlorine in your water.
 
Also clean out the intake tube as these get coated and slow down the flow - but the main problem definitely sounds lke a clogged cartridge. I rinse them out under strong tap water, but only if the tank is mature and not recently cycled.
 
After swishing around the Whisper Bio-bag filter cartridge in the tank water I had just emptied, the filter worked fine. But now the same problem is occuring after only a few days. Should I just buy a new filter cartridge?
 
did you swish it in the tank or the tank water in a bag or bucket then dispose of the dirty water?
it takes pretty vigorus cleaning to get it up to par IME..
 
I cleaned it in the water changing bucket, after doing a 20% water change. It seems to be working fine now. I think I now know what I did differently the first time. During the first filter cleaning, I just swished the filter bag in the water. This time I swished and also squeezed the bag numerous times. I hope this does the job.
 
The filter floss bag needed weekly cleaning on all of my Whisper filters.. It traps gunk well but having to clean it is the price I had to pay. :p
